TLE 4966-2K/-3K - New Dual Hall Switch Family Now Available
TLE 4966-3K block diagram
The TLE 4966-2K/-3K series relies on two Hall-effect sensors for highly accurate applications.
An integrated active compensation circuit and chopper techniques are used to realize precise magnetic switching points and high temperature stability. Two digital outputs provide direction information, calculated internally, and a speed signal.
Active error compensation reduces the effects of mechanical stress. An internal threshold generator and a comparator are used to generate highly accurate magnetic switching points.

- 2.7V to 24V supply voltage operation
- Operation from an unregulated power supply
- Magnetic switching points with high sensitivity and high stability
- High resistance to mechanical stress thanks to active error compensation
- Reverse battery protection (-18V)
- Superior temperature stability
- Peak temperatures up to 195°C
- Low jitter (typ. 1μs)
- Digital output signals
- Excellent matching of the 2 Hall probes
- Hall plate distance 1.45mm
- SMD package PG-TSOP-6-6-5
- Two independent speed outputs (TLE 4966-2K)
- Speed and direction output signal (TLE 4966-3K)
